Commit 15fd8332 by Jakub Jelinek Committed by Jakub Jelinek

files.c (_cpp_find_file): If returning early...

	* files.c (_cpp_find_file): If returning early, before storing
	something to *hash_slot and *hash_slot is NULL, call htab_clear_slot
	on it.  Access *hash_slot using void * type rather than
	struct file_hash_entry * to avoid aliasing issues.

From-SVN: r196356

if (*hash_slot == NULL)
{
/* If *hash_slot is NULL, the above htab_find_slot_with_hash
call just created the slot, but we aren't going to store
there anything, so need to remove the newly created entry.
htab_clear_slot requires that it is non-NULL, so store
there some non-NULL pointer, htab_clear_slot will
overwrite it immediately. */
*hash_slot = file;
htab_clear_slot (pfile->file_hash, hash_slot);
}
